Output dbf6cd728b7768df2fab6477cdaf4b38b048dca6bebf23b8eba8043c541ab7e3:1

value
333675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3ba583ab46b43152175e904ae01b4a794ce49ec OP_EQUAL
address
3PujMcRQ4oLWBcbe832bAYRQQpHa1GjKZT
transaction
dbf6cd728b7768df2fab6477cdaf4b38b048dca6bebf23b8eba8043c541ab7e3
confirmations
336453
spent
true